Haskard D O, Archer J R
J Immunol Methods. 1984 Nov 30;74(2):361-7. doi: 10.1016/0022-1759(84)90304-1.
Rheumatoid lymphocytes tend to transform 'spontaneously' in vitro because of prior infection with Epstein Barr virus (EBV). They are particularly difficult to use in experiments involving cell hybridisation, because in the conventional half-HAT system unfused transformed cells may be confused with hybrids. We describe how the HAT-sensitive, ouabain-resistant human B lymphoblastoid cell line KR4, originally developed to 'rescue' EBV induced B cell clones, can be fused successfully with peripheral blood lymphocytes from patients with rheumatoid arthritis to produce unequivocal hybrids.
